Engine and Performance
The Mahindra Bolero 2025 is expected to launch in both diesel and petrol engine options.
-
Diesel Engine: 1.5L unit producing 74 BHP and 210 Nm torque
-
Petrol Engine: 1.5L option aimed at smoother performance and refined driving
Customers will also get to choose between manual and automatic transmission based on their preferences.

Price and Variants
The Mahindra Bolero 2025 is expected to launch in multiple color options and variants. The ex-showroom price may start at around ₹9.79 lakh and go up to ₹15.97 lakh, making it a strong value-for-money option for middle-class families.
